Manufacturer :
Analog Devices, Inc.
Product Category :
Instrumentation, OP Amps, Buffer Amps
Length :
4.9mm
Common Mode Rejection Ratio :
72 dB
Peak Reflow Temperature (Cel) :
240
Voltage - Supply, Single/Dual (±) :
2.7V~5.25V ±1.35V~2.625V
Terminal Form :
Gull wing
Current - Supply :
2mA
Voltage - Input Offset :
700µV
Moisture Sensitivity Level (MSL) :
1 (Unlimited)
Surface Mount :
yes
Number of Functions :
2
Reach Compliance Code :
Unknown
Slew Rate :
17V/µs
Pin Count :
8
JESD-30 Code :
R-PDSO-G8
Unity Gain BW-Nom :
12000 kHz
Current - Input Bias :
80nA
Mounting Type :
Surface Mount
Gain Bandwidth Product :
12MHz
Package / Case :
8-SOIC (0.154, 3.90mm Width)
Number of Terminations :
8
Supply Voltage Limit-Max :
7V
Supply Voltage :
5V
JESD-609 Code :
e0
Operating Temperature :
-40°C~85°C
Height Seated (Max) :
1.75mm
Amplifier Type :
GENERAL PURPOSE
Terminal Finish :
TIN LEAD
Terminal Position :
Dual
Packaging :
Tube
Pbfree Code :
No
RoHS Status :
Non-RoHS Compliant
Number of Circuits :
2
Time@Peak Reflow Temperature-Max (s) :
20
Output Type :
Rail-to-Rail
